Has anyone made coconut milk yoghurt?

8 replies

TheZee · 18/10/2010 19:24

And if so what did you use for a starter? My dd is dairy and soya intolerant and a little one so I'm constantly on the hunt for calorie rich food she can eat...

OP posts:
trixymalixy · 18/10/2010 22:44

The only non dairy starters I have seen are soya based.

I used to whizz up Oatly cream with fruit for ds when he couldn't have dairy or soya. Also bird's eye custard powder made with Oatly is nice.

jessirobin · 21/10/2010 00:49

Yes, I made it in a Lakeland yoghurt maker and it tasted yummy. Unfortunately, I had to use soy yoghurt as a starter. I then tried to make oatly milk yoghurt using probiotic supplements for kids, but I think the bacteria must have snuffed it because, after 8 hours incubation, all I had was some warm, separated oat milk Confused.

Still trying to find a dairy and soy free starter, so will keep watching the thread...
